技术文摘
借助JavaScript与腾讯地图完成地图区域编辑功能
借助JavaScript与腾讯地图完成地图区域编辑功能
在现代地理信息应用开发中,地图区域编辑功能至关重要。借助JavaScript与腾讯地图的强大组合,开发者能够轻松实现这一功能,为用户带来更个性化、便捷的地图使用体验。
JavaScript作为一种广泛应用于网页开发的脚本语言,具有强大的交互能力。而腾讯地图提供了丰富的API,为开发者提供了操作地图的各种工具和接口,二者结合可谓相得益彰。
开发者需要在项目中引入腾讯地图的JavaScript API。通过简单的配置和初始化,即可在网页上展示基础地图。这一步是实现地图区域编辑功能的基础,确保地图能正常加载并显示在页面指定位置。
接着,利用JavaScript的事件监听机制,可以捕获用户在地图上的各种操作。比如,用户点击地图时,能够获取点击的坐标信息;用户拖动地图时,也能实时追踪其移动轨迹。这些操作数据为后续的区域编辑提供了关键依据。
在地图区域编辑功能实现方面,常见的需求包括绘制多边形、矩形等区域。借助JavaScript的绘图能力和腾讯地图API提供的绘图工具,开发者可以实现用户自由绘制区域的功能。用户只需在地图上依次点击,即可绘制出所需的多边形区域,并且可以随时调整顶点位置,以达到精确编辑的目的。
对于绘制好的区域,还可以进行各种属性设置。例如,为不同区域填充不同颜色,方便区分;为区域添加文字标注,说明该区域的特殊含义。JavaScript还能实现对区域的删除、合并等高级编辑操作。
完成地图区域编辑后,如何存储和使用这些编辑数据也是重要环节。通过JavaScript,可以将编辑后的区域数据发送到服务器进行存储,方便后续查询和使用。在需要展示特定区域时,再从服务器获取数据并在地图上准确呈现。
借助JavaScript与腾讯地图,地图区域编辑功能不再复杂。通过合理运用二者的优势,开发者能够打造出功能强大、用户体验良好的地理信息应用。
TAGS: JavaScript 腾讯地图 地图功能实现 地图区域编辑
- 阿里巴巴缘何禁止 Java 程序员直接运用 Log4j 和 Logback ?
- Java 并发编程耗时 1 个月吐血总结的 100 道全面面试题
- 快速掌握 Nacos 注册中心与配置中心
- Golang 语言开发的终端应用汇总
- Vue 3 模板定制:集成 Vite、Pinia、Vue Router 及 Tailwind CSS
- 汽车之家采集 SDK 埋点的可视化实现历程
- 面试突击:Bean 作用域的类型及含义
- Vue2 模版编译中 AST 的生成解析
- 算法比赛参赛记:一言难尽
- 彻底明晰 SAE 日志采集架构
- 简洁代码之统一返回格式法门
- 12 种化解 CSS 旧问题的新颖技巧
- 从零打造图片编辑器 Mitu-Dooring
- 五款实用酷炫的 Pycharm 必用插件
- C 语言的高阶运用